Traditional Business Phone Lines in DE

Cable phone lines are the traditional method for delivering business phone services in Delaware. Phone companies like AT&T have been providing this type of business phone service for years. The benefits of this style of phone service are the clarity and reliability because it isn't going to depend on an internet connection.


VoIP Business Phone Service in Delaware

V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) phone services utilize the internet as opposed to telephone lines to deliver phone calls. The appealing factor with this type of business phone service is the cost savings. It's also an ideal choice for Delaware businesses that don't currently have land lines in place.


Vonage is an industry leader at delivering VoIP business phone services in DE and the first significant provider of this sort of service. Comcast has also recognised the benefits of this cutting edge delivery method and has started offering business VoIP phone service of its own.


Using Skype for Your Delaware Business Phone Service

Skype has attained popularity over the last few years, delivering a unique type of phone service that's centered around video chatting that utilizes VoIP technology. Many Delaware business owners like having the ability to see the people they are speaking with as well as the fact that Skype is currently a free service if you're making phone calls from computer to computer. If you want an online number that people can call from their phones local rates will apply.


International Calling Services for Delaware Businesses


Phone service that comes with international calling is a good idea for any business that regularly makes or receives calls from overseas. Many local calling plans will include the United States, U.S. territories, Canada and Mexico. If you need plans for calling outside those areas you should think about adding on an international calling plan to your local phone service.


Popular Business Phone Features to Look For


Business phone services today include numerous calling features based on the plan you select. These features can make your business more productive and provide a better customer service experience. Below are popular calling features that many businesses require.

  • ·         Voicemail
  • ·         Call waiting
  • ·         Three way calling
  • ·         Caller ID
  • ·         Call transfer

Most Delaware phone companies have their own unique, advanced calling features that may be added onto a plan. For example, Vonage has what they call Visual Voicemail which transcribes all of your voicemails and transmits them to you either as an email or text. It is best to look through each provider's calling features to see which ones will benefit your business best.


One very important feature that should not be overlooked when you're getting a new business phone service in Delaware is the ability to retain your current number. Most phone companies are able to help you preserve your current number but verify this before signing up for a service.


Another thing to consider is the need for a toll free 1-800 number. There are quite a few providers who are experts in creating 1-800 numbers for businesses.
